The calls worth proving

Make drain and sewer lead quality visible.

Raw call volume cannot distinguish a real project from spam, wrong-service inquiries or calls outside the service area. Keep a small outcome vocabulary tied to the conversations that matter.

Source clarity

Compare channels by qualified opportunities.

Use a dedicated number or dynamic number insertion to connect the call to the campaign, location and website journey that produced it.
